Waffles and Sweet Potato Hash

I am so happy to have a waffle iron now.  Seriously, my life is made!  So on Saturday morning I decided to make waffles and a sweet potato hash.  I have really fallen in love with sweet potatoes…who knew they were so delicious!  I used some zucchini, sweet peppers, red onion, black beans, tomatoes, garlic, and cilantro on top.  It turned out so flavorful and fantastic!

Lots of Smoothies

Last week I went wild on making smoothies.  I was using recipes that I accumulated from taking Simple Green Smoothies‘ 30 day smoothie challenges.  We had a ton of fruit so that gave me a lot of options.  I made three different recipes for my breakfasts last week:

  • Shauna’s Carrot Cake featuring carrots, ginger, pineapple, banana, spinach, and almond milk.
  • Orange Jewels featuring oranges, banana, lemon, spinach and almond milk
  • Berry Citrus-Ade featuring mixed berries, lemon, orange, kale and water

The Carrot Cake was probably my favorite and the Berry Citrus-Ade was a huge bummer!  You can’t even taste the mixed berries, it’s all lemon, so it’s practically inedible!  Still, it’s been fun to learn what I like and don’t like!  Ginger really enhances the flavor of a smoothie, and banana adds an extra fullness that I enjoy.
